Jon Trickett MP, Labour’s Shadow Minister for the Cabinet Office, commenting on the Government paying a company run by the Co-Chair of the Conservative Party £1.4 million to introduce Whitehall officials to high-net-worth individuals, said:
“Everybody knows the Conservatives are a party of the rich and powerful, for the rich and powerful, but these revelations further expose how they and their allies see Government as a chance to make easy money at the public’s expense.
“Handing over taxpayers’ money to a scandal-ridden company run by the Tory Party Co-Chair just so officials can meet the ‘great and good’ is a blindingly obvious conflict of interest and a shocking waste of money.
“The Government must immediately stop paying for these services, and make a statement on why it thought it was appropriate to pay this company for them in the first place”.
